    Photoshop formats

    Not realy up with much of this.

    I'm doing a bumper sticker on the ACC theme and can not format to png.

    No problem with an A4 canvass but the bumper sticker is a custom canvass

    300x100. Go to SAVE AS and there is no png format in the format box.

    Anyone know of such mysteries..............this newbie needs enlightenment.

    Damn I haven't used Photoshop in a while. Which mode is your image in, CMYK or RGB? If it's in CMYK you may have to convert to RGB.
